On October 1, 2022, Jimmy Carter celebrated his 98th birthday, making him the oldest living former US President.

Carter was born on October 1, 1924 in Plains, Georgia. After graduating from college, Carter was able to fulfill his lifelong dream of enlisting in the Navy.

It was in the Navy that Carter learned most about nuclear physics, which shaped his policy regarding nuclear weapons in the future.

While in the Navy, the death of Carter’s father spurred him to retire from active duty and take over the family’s peanut farm.

While the peanut farm was quite a start, Carter and his wife were able to make it a success shortly after taking over.

He then served as governor of Georgia from 1971 to 1975, and his tenure brought about major changes in school integration.

Carter was also keen on simplifying government, turning over 300 state agencies into just 22 during his tenure.

One of Carter’s most controversial decisions was his veto of a dam on the Flint River. This went against the wishes of the US Army.

Carter was eligible for re-election, but gave up a second term in favor of a more national position in office.

On February 18, 2023, the Carter Center took to Twitter to issue an official statement regarding his medical condition saying: “Following a series of brief hospitalizations, former US President Jimmy Carter today decided to spend the rest of his time at home with his family and seek hospice care in lieu of additional medical procedures,” the statement said.

“He has the full support of his family and medical team.”

The post ended by saying, “The Carter family requests privacy at this time and is grateful for the concern of its many admirers.”

When was Jimmy Carter President of the USA?

Carter was elected president in 1976, defeating incumbent President Gerald Ford.

One of the government’s biggest focuses has been the energy crisis America is facing.

In the last year of his presidency, Carter faced the Iran hostage crisis, which contributed in part to his failed re-election.

52 Americans were held hostage in Iran for over 400 days and released immediately after Ronald Reagan’s presidency.

Is Jimmy Carter Married?

Carter has been married to Rosalynn Carter since 1946.

Aside from being known as a former first lady, the 95-year-old is also known for her career as a writer and activist.

Over the years, Rosalynn has advocated for numerous causes, including mental health.

Since tying the knot, the Carters have welcomed four children, daughter Amy Carter and sons Jack, Donnel and James Carter.
